For solids, make a dispenser. Doesn’t even need to be power. Set it to “sweep only”. Sweep all debris and your dupes will take everything to it. It poops it out on the ground. You can store the entirety of the map on one tile.

For liquids and gases, the vents (liquid or gas vent) only stops spewing contents of the pipes if the vent is over-pressured. A normal gas vent caps at 2kg in the tile. A high pressure gas vent caps at 20kg. A liquid vent caps at 1000kg. If you put the vent on the floor with some trapped liquid, say gunk or crude oil, such that the vent is stuck with the oil over it, and the amount of oil is below the overpressure amount, the vent will never overpressure. You can pump unlimited liquid or gas into the room with it.

The magma blade looks fine even though I think it can be 1 or even 2 tiles longer. But if the door stays open too long, it will let in too much magma. There is a visual glitch when too much magma falls in. It cools to a tile instead of debris when there is too much magma at once. This clogs the mesh tile but the visual glitch leaves it invisible. You have to deconstruct from the side and then dig out the igneous rocks.

Last thing, is there any gas in the box with the igneous rock debris in it? You need something in there or the thermo sensor can’t actually read any temperature, and will always be green.

Honestly it is tough to balance at this point, but one of the main things that pushed soulblaze output over the edge is Perilous Combustion stealth change 2 years ago. It used to not trigger from soulblaze kills, so you had to work for your triggers and the inferno staff was on the weak side outside of havoc.

Another sort of separate bug-feature (been there since launch, or at least the original class overhaul in 2023), is that soulblaze from venting shriek and perilous combustion go over the default 16 stacks cap which other DOTs adhere to strictly. It instead goes to 31 or 32 stacks (I forget exactly). No word on this from Fatshark ever, but it is why when a psyker kills a rager or two out of the mob, the whole mob dies. They just put out a cascading aoe 30 stacks of soulblaze that kills all but the most tanky enemies.

I’d argue a lot of the carapace spam has happened exactly because soulblaze is broken like this.
